Steve Kelley, of Blackwater Retrievers in Centerview, Missouri, removes ducks from a rack during the Kansas City Retriever Club’s field trial Saturday in Sedalia, Missouri. The three-day event consisted of Labrador, golden, and Chesapeake Bay retrievers competing to qualify for runs in amateur, open and derby.
